Conclusion for The main difference between both materials is Strength, De-oxygen Treatment (Killing), and NDE. Normally API 5L-B is not recommended
Deviation From in Hydrocarbon Process area (including Suncor Standards) due to the quality and safety. Especially there are a lot of brittle failure cases for
30” Sch.10 non-impact tested and non-killed steels in low temperature environment (-40°F to 32°F).
SA672-C70/Cl.22 I would like to agree the deviation only for utility and offsite lines but hydrocarbon process area.
to API 5L-B
